Y. Gritli is a scholar working on Electrical and Electronic Engineering, Control and Systems Engineering and Mechanical Engineering. According to data from OpenAlex, Y. Gritli has authored 68 papers receiving a total of 1.0k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 44 papers in Electrical and Electronic Engineering, 42 papers in Control and Systems Engineering and 19 papers in Mechanical Engineering. Recurrent topics in Y. Gritli's work include Machine Fault Diagnosis Techniques (42 papers), Electric Motor Design and Analysis (32 papers) and Multilevel Inverters and Converters (25 papers). Y. Gritli is often cited by papers focused on Machine Fault Diagnosis Techniques (42 papers), Electric Motor Design and Analysis (32 papers) and Multilevel Inverters and Converters (25 papers). Y. Gritli collaborates with scholars based in Italy, Tunisia and France. Y. Gritli's co-authors include F. Filippetti, C. Rossi, Luca Zarri, D. Casadei, Angelo Tani, Michele Mengoni, Gérard‐André Capolino, G. Serra, Andrea Stefani and Sang Bin Lee and has published in prestigious journals such as IEEE Transactions on Industrial Electronics, IEEE Transactions on Power Electronics and IEEE Access.
